The Beaura Spa - Massage has benefits beyond immediate glow
A recent study reported in The New York Times and conducted at Cedars-Sinai Medical Center by a division of the National Institute of Health reports that, “A single session of massage caused biological changes.”
These biological changes include a noted decrease in the stress hormone, cortisol and an increase in white blood cells, essential to our immune system and an increase in oxytocin, a hormone associated with contentment.
Stress related illnesses have been reported as the culprit in anywhere from two thirds to 90% of all family doctor visits. Stress can leave people more vulnerable to anxiety, depression and even illness.

NJ Massage Therapy News: The Beaura Spa Aids Parker Center Patients in Recovery with Massage
Licensed massage therapist, Patty, helps speed the recovery of cosmetic surgery patients though lymphatic drainage massages (MLD). Having practiced NJ massage therapy for nearly 20 years, Patty says, “I love…love what I do!” Because the Beaura Spa in New Jersey is part of the Parker Center family, Dr. Parker actually prescribes three MLD sessions for each of his patients. 
“Lymphatic drainage massage is specifically designed to remove extra fluid form the tissue. After surgery or a trauma, the fluid pools at the site. With the massage, I keep the fluid moving on out of the body,” says Patty. Preventing the accumulation of fluid reduces swelling and speeds the recovery process.
